> The compatilbe 'simple-bus' is removed from the latest DTS for NAND and
> NOR flash partition, so we must add the new compatilbe support for p1022d=
s,
> otherwise, the kernel can't parse the partition of NOR and NAND flash.
>
> Signed-off-by: Jerry Huang <Chang-Ming.Huang@freescale.com>
> ---
This patch is no longer compatible with the upstream kernel since my
patch, "powerpc/85xx: don't call of_platform_bus_probe() twice" was
applied. This is because my patch removed p1022_ds_ids[].
